‘Mortal Kombat’ Movie Will Push R Rating To Its Limit

According to director Simon McQuoid, the new Mortal Kombat movie will be very R-rated. Everything we’ve learned about the film up until this point indicates that Mortal Kombat will be bloody, but now we know exactly how much. The movie will push the boundaries of its R-rating, but will stop short of being “unreleasable.” Read More: ‘Mortal Kombat’ Movie Will Push R Rating To Its Limit | https://screencrush.com/mortal-kombat-movie-r-rated-violence/?utm_source=tsmclip&utm_medium=referral

Caviar customizes iPhone 12 Pro (Max) with designs inspired by Mortal Kombat characters

There’s a new Mortal Combat movie on the way, it will hit theaters and HBO Max on April 16. This inspired Caviar to create a trio of customized iPhone 12 Pro and 12 Pro Max phones based on three characters from the movie and the game that it is based on.

First up is one of the most recognizable characters of the series, Scorpion. The back features Scorpion’s signature weapon, made out of strong titanium and covered with gold-colored PVD coating. There are also decorative inserts made out of fiberglass (G-10 laminate) and epoxy resin.
